2006 Code of Virginia § 46.2-1993.6 - Licenses required

46.2-1993.6. Licenses required.

Except as otherwise provided in this section, it shall be unlawful for anyperson to engage in business in the Commonwealth as a motorcycle dealer,salesperson, manufacturer, factory branch, distributor, distributor branch,or factory or distributor representative, without first obtaining a licenseas provided in this chapter. Any person licensed in another state as amotorcycle dealer may sell motorcycles at wholesale auctions in theCommonwealth after having obtained a certificate of dealer registration asprovided in Chapter 19 ( 46.2-1900 et seq.) of this title. Any nonprofitorganization exempt from taxation under 501 (c) (3) of the Internal RevenueCode, after having obtained a nonprofit organization certificate as providedin this chapter, may consign donated motorcycles to licensed Virginiamotorcycle dealers. The offering or granting of a motorcycle dealer franchisein the Commonwealth shall constitute engaging in business in the Commonwealthfor purposes of this section, and no new motorcycle may be sold or offeredfor sale in the Commonwealth unless the franchisor of motorcycle dealerfranchises for that line-make in the Commonwealth, whether such franchisor isa manufacturer, factory branch, distributor, distributor branch, orotherwise, is licensed under this chapter. In the event a license issuedunder this chapter to a franchisor of motorcycle dealer franchises issuspended, revoked, or not renewed, nothing in this section shall prevent thesale of any new motorcycle of such franchisor's line-make manufactured in orbrought into the Commonwealth for sale prior to the suspension, revocation orexpiration of the license.

Notwithstanding the foregoing provisions of this section, a manufacturer,factory branch, distributor, distributor branch, or factory or distributorrepresentative engaged in the manufacture or distribution of all-terrainvehicles or off-road motorcycles that does not also manufacture or does notalso distribute in Virginia any motorcycle designed for lawful use on thepublic highways shall not be required to obtain a license from the Departmentas provided in this chapter.

Violation of any provision of this section shall constitute a Class 1misdemeanor.

(1996, cc. 1043, 1052; 1997, c. 848; 2000, c. 180; 2003, c. 334.)
